Liedekerke is one of Belgium’s foremost business law firms. Based in Brussels, with a London representative office since November 2007, and independent since its creation in 1965, the firm has established an international reputation upon a unique experience and unchallenged expertise, which it has acquired in all areas of business law. Liedekerke’s clients are active in a broad range of industries, to which it offers first-rate, creative and personalized full-service advice. The firm has a strong advisory practice based on sector expertise and an in-depth knowledge of Belgian and European law. In addition, and as an essential complement to its advisory activities, it represents clients in complex litigation before national, European and international courts, both judicial and arbitral, the Court of Cassation, the Council of State and the Belgian Constitutional Courts.With over 130 lawyers, including 30 partners, Liedekerke is commonly recognized for its ability to quickly mobilize competent, flexible and multidisciplinary teams anywhere.Liedekerke opened its London office in 2007 as a direct response to a growing involvement in cross-border transactions and increasing demand for international coverage from its clients. It remains the only Belgian law firm in London.In 2014, “Liedekerke DRC SASU” has been opened as a subsidiary in Kinshasa to enhance our capability to provide local legal support and operational assistance to companies and other stakeholders active across Francophone Africa and the DRC in particular.In May 2019, following the success of its Kinshasa subsidiary, Liedekerke opened a new office in Kigali (Rwanda) to complement its current Africa offering. The launch of a second office in Africa is a logical next step in implementing the firm’s international strategy. Our local presence in Kigali is adding value to the Belgian firm’s offering and allow the firm to better serve its clients active in the region.
